Choose the correct Indirect Speech: They say to us, "You are not returning our books."
Answer: They tell us that we are not returning their books.
Explanation
"Say to us" changes to "tell us", and present tense remains as it's a universal statement.
"You" changes to we, and "our" to their to match the speaker and listener perspective.
